@Grannymom I want to point out something about the Irregular rhythm notifications. The feature is designed and approved to look for an irregular rhythm that looks like atrial fibrillation. I participated in the Fitbit study that helped develop the feature. Many people have palpitations and extra heart beats. But the feature is looking for possible atrial fibrillation. I also want to add that both the high and low heart rate alerts need a minimum of 10 minutes at rest to be detected.
